Turkey-Syria Earthquake: 3 months of emergency in 10 states of Turkey and Syria | Emergency in Turkey

Publish Date: 08 Feb, 2023 |
 

Over 8,000 people have died in seven deadly earthquakes in Turkey-Syria in the past 24 hours. And the number is rising. In both countries, more than 30,000 people have suffered injuries. The World Health Organization predicts that the death toll in Turkey might rise by up to eight times. 

President imposes emergency in 10 states

A three-month state of emergency has been declared by the Turkish president because of the rising death toll. Ten states in the nation will be affected by this emergency. The President informed the public that the southern states of the nation would be affected by this emergency. To hasten the relief and rescue efforts, this action is being taken. The country's emergency will terminate only in time for the May 14 presidential election.

WHO predicts 20 thousand deaths

According to WHO, given the reports that are coming in and the magnitude of the earthquake, this number may exceed 20,000. The WHO has dispatched a medical team to provide aid and rescue. At the same time, more than 70 nations have offered assistance in this catastrophe.
